Hexadecanedioic Acid (CAS No. 505-54-4): A Comprehensive Overview
Hexadecanedioic acid, also known as 1,16-hexadecanedioic acid or dipalmitic acid, is a long-chain dicarboxylic acid with the molecular formula C16H30O4. This compound is characterized by its two carboxylic acid groups at the terminal ends of a 16-carbon aliphatic chain. The unique structure of hexadecanedioic acid makes it an important molecule in various industrial and scientific applications, particularly in the fields of chemistry, biology, and materials science.
In recent years, the study of hexadecanedioic acid has gained significant attention due to its potential applications in biotechnology and pharmaceuticals. Researchers have explored its properties and behavior in different environments, leading to a deeper understanding of its role in various biological processes and its potential as a building block for advanced materials.

In the context of chemical synthesis, hexadecanedioic acid serves as a versatile starting material for the preparation of various derivatives and polymers. Its long aliphatic chain and reactive carboxylic acid groups allow for the formation of esters, amides, and other functionalized compounds. For example, esterification reactions can produce fatty acid esters that are used in lubricants, plasticizers, and surfactants. Additionally, the polymerization of hexadecanedioic acid can yield biodegradable polyesters with applications in drug delivery systems and tissue engineering.
The biological significance of hexadecanedioic acid has been explored in several studies. Research has shown that this compound can be metabolized by certain microorganisms, making it a potential substrate for bioremediation processes. In addition, the compound's ability to form micelles and vesicles in aqueous solutions has led to its use in drug delivery systems, where it can enhance the solubility and bioavailability of hydrophobic drugs.
In the field of materials science, hexadecanedioic acid has been investigated for its potential to form self-assembled monolayers (SAMs) on various surfaces. These SAMs can be used to modify surface properties, such as wettability and adhesion, which are crucial for applications in microelectronics and nanotechnology. The ability to control the assembly and orientation of hexadecanedioic acid molecules on surfaces opens up new possibilities for the development of advanced functional materials.
